Editor’s Note: More than one root cause could be named for each sentinel event. All percentages are rounded to the nearest percentage point.
1. Anesthesia care: 62 percent
2. Assessment: 56 percent
3. Human factors: 55 percent
4. Communication: 53 percent
5. Leadership: 46 percent
6. Information management: 15 percent
7. Physical environment: 15 percent
8. Medication use: 14 percent
9. Continuum of care: 9 percent
10. Care planning: 6 percent (anesthesia, nfp)
